Lowering overgrown plants is a critical aspect of landscape management, helping to bring back order, enhance aesthetics,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can restrict airflow, lower sunshine penetration, and create opportunities for insects and disease. Pruning and thinning are the primary methods for handling dense or unruly plant life, permitting plants to flourish while maintaining a regulated look. The process includes selectively removing excess branches, stems, and foliage, constantly considering the natural development habit of each species. Timing is vital; some plants react best to pruning during inactivity, while blooming varieties may require post-bloom cutting to protect blooms. Appropriate technique makes sure cuts are clean and positioned to motivate healthy new development. In addition to enhancing plant health, reducing overgrowth enhances ease of access and presence in the landscape Pathways, driveways, and outdoor home end up being safer and more welcoming. Long-term upkeep plans prevent future overgrowth, making sure a balanced and unified landscape.
